Physical and Chemical Properties

Top
Molecular Formula C17H16O6
Molecular Weight 316.30 g/mol
Exact Mass 316.09468823 g/mol
Topological Polar Surface Area (TPSA) 71.10 Ų
XlogP 3.30
Atomic LogP (AlogP) 3.06
H-Bond Acceptor 6
H-Bond Donor 0
Rotatable Bonds 5
